SAHARA Las Vegas
Sahara was an excellent property if you'd like a hotel that's on the strip but a bit removed from the high energy hustle and bustle. We chose the Sahara because we knew it had been recently renovated and it felt very fresh and current compared to other properties we visited on the Strip. We stayed ...
